TICKET PLT-772: Partition maintenance job ran against the wrong schema

The Grainfield analytics DB partitions `events` by month, with a nightly job creating next month's partition and detaching anything older than 13 months. The staging env pointed the job at the reporting schema, so October's partition was created in the wrong place and the detach step failed silently. Schema name is fixed. The job still can't authenticate because staging never got the maintenance credential; add this line to the staging env file:

env line for hahap-bajeg: LEDGER_TOKEN29=f2a94ed8b91c9ad97372516d6ae92

## Tuning

The receipt mailer (Almsgate) batches donation receipts and sends through the Thornquay relay. On-call: if the queue backs up, resist the urge to crank batch size — the relay rate-limits per connection, and bigger batches just mean bigger retries. Scale worker count first, then shorten the flush interval. Dedupe window must stay longer than the retry horizon or donors get duplicate receipts, which generates tickets. All knobs live in one place and are read at worker start. Current production values follow.

tuning table, kajop-yafof:
QUOTAS = {
    "wenath": 10,
    "ulaael": 5,
}

### Step 4: Report Export Timezones

Quick note for newcomers: Fernwick report exports are always generated in UTC, then shifted to the tenant's timezone at render time — don't convert twice, it bites everyone once. After verifying the export job config, you'll sign the deploy bundle so the scheduler accepts it. Use the deploy key shown directly below.

rollout seal: bky9_2369ZXVnu

## Limits and Quotas — Huescan Contrast Audit

Huescan enforces hard ceilings so a release-blocking audit finishes within the deployment window. Page sampling, screenshot concurrency, and per-element contrast checks are all bounded; exceeding any quota fails the run loudly rather than silently truncating results. Do not raise these without consulting the accessibility leads. The enforced quotas are defined as follows.

limits module of taweg-kaguf:
QUOTAS = {
    "holael": 2,
    "wenath": 1,
    "ralath": 2,
    "ulaath": 2,
}